We are excited to be working with a well backed & revenue generating consumer focused App looking for a CTO. This Series A funded scale up, widely recognised as one of the leaders in their space is looking for a new CTO to join them at an exciting stage of growth where they have proven market fit and are now looking to further scale globally.
Working closely alongside the CEO and C-suite, this role will be responsible for managing teams of 20+ and will help shape and execute the roadmap over the next 3-5 years. This role will be a proven technology leader, ideally with previous growth or startup App experience, and is able to shape a technology team from "startup" to growth technology business.
Must-haves:
- Over 3 years track record of building and developing high-performing teams
- Extensive experience in providing strong technical leadership and direction for Engineers
- Worked in fast-paced, product-centric start-up or scale-up environment
- Strong experience in a B2C or App based environments
- Proven experience in working with product managers to develop product strategy and direction, as well as effective delivery
- Must remain close to the technology, and is ideally from a hands-on engineering background
Nice to haves:
- Ideally knowledge or experience previously working in environments such as Node, GO or PHP
- Ideally worked as part of a management team in the past and can contribute to the commercial, strategic and people plans
- Experience in B2C, app-first, subscription or member-based industries are a significant advantage
